FTP Password:There is a setting, only one, when you import, that asks if you want to update existing listings.
If you import a CSV that has a listing ID (first column) it means you want to update that listing, and so that setting needs to be checked.
Otherwise, if you want to make a new listing, then make sure the ID column is blank.
The file you just attached has a listing ID for the single row, so, yes, it will fail if you are trying to import a new listing because it already has an ID.
Column order matters for all imports through the GD import feature, yes.

Yes, you will need the Location Manager addon to add listings outside the default location.
The free plugin is for creating a city directory for one city.
